MT. AIRY, PHILADELPHIA – The Saturday after Thanksgiving is all about keeping money in your local community, and the Go Mt. Airy Business Association is working with dozens of local businesses to offer unique deals on Small Business Saturday.
A total of 41 area businesses will be offering one-day-only specials.
Some specials include $6 crêpes at both High Point Cafe locations; 20 percent off holiday chocolates at The Frosted Fox Cake Shop; 20 percent off diapers and baby carriers at The Nesting House; $5 paint sessions at ArtRageous Brush & Flow; and many more.

"Having a small business on historic Germantown Avenue is amazing," Sherri Hall owner of Blacqskirt said. "People in Mt. Airy are diverse and very creative, and they support people doing interesting things."
Under the guidance of community development corporation Mt. Airy USA (MAUSA), the Go Mt. Airy Business Association has grown to several dozen paying members whose benefits include promotion across many channels.
"Supporting and sustaining local businesses is at the core of what Mt. Airy USA does," says MAUSA Executive Director Brad Copeland. "Small Business Saturday provides a wonderful opportunity for them to shine."
In addition to shopping specials, several special events will take place on Small Business Saturday.
- Big Blue Marble Bookstore (551 Carpenter Lane) will host a children’s story time reading of Football Freddie and Fumble the Dog by its authors Marnie Schneider and Susan T. Spencer
- Nostalgic Eye Care (6656 Germantown Avenue) will host a trunk show featuring Gucci eyewear,
- Handcraft Workshop (7224 Germantown Avenue) will host an open sew at their sewing machines for $10/day
- Edward Jones Financial Advisor Larry V. Daniels (7151 Germantown Avenue) and Allstate Insurance Agent Warren A. Clarkson (7120 Germantown Avenue) will each be collecting Toys for Tots in their offices,
- the Work Mt. Airy coworking space (6700 Germantown Avenue, lower level), Compassionate Provider Care Agency will host a job fair and Brett Parker Tax Services will offer free tax consultations for individuals and business owners.
"Small Business Saturday is a fun way to celebrate locally with this great event happening nationally," Hall said.
